Output 84c6a8d865b28d057f70a78b329400b9d294007f2abb3df47a767e6c80a9f9f1:0

value
650930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ce001d2ab782bdd5cfaf116c6d821f36cf265467 OP_EQUAL
address
3LUFFycyWs51s1PUTqvHpzxTKxG6CKcxZk
transaction
84c6a8d865b28d057f70a78b329400b9d294007f2abb3df47a767e6c80a9f9f1
confirmations
177581
spent
true